So, I'll share with you two small stories-two pleasures of my life.
First-the first time the family went sledding together. It was yesterday! For many years, the special needs kid was sick all the time, and took no pleasure in being out in the winter.
The other kids therefore weren't as exposed to winter sports. We've been underachievers in the Canadian winter sports department.
Yet, there we were, for a brief few minutes-the whole family, in the snow, bundled up walking up a little hill, going down. It was delicious.
Moment number two. This is a "game" my youngest invented. He calls it "War".
The "war" is when I pull the plug out of his bath, and he tries to keep the water in, using his hands, elbows, tush, whatever. I call him a pipsqueak and he screams and doubles his efforts to keep the water in. His special needs brother laughs and laughs-water flies everywhere. This continues for a few more minutes and then I take them out and they get into fresh, clean PJs and they smell so good-I love the smells of all the shampoos and bubble baths and lotions and potions and I know we're getting close to bedtime when I can put my feet up.
I think that's why I hate presents. I only love, truly love the things that can't be bought.
